titleOfInvention |
EFFICIENT EXPRESSION OF i PLASMODIUM /i APICAL MEMBRANE ANTIGEN 1 IN YEAST CELLS |
abstract |
The present invention provides a means of efficient expression of Plasmodium AMA-1 ectodomain or a functional part, derivative and/or analogue thereof in a eukaryotic expression system. Preferably, said Plasmodium AMA-1 ectodomain is Pf AMA-1 ectodomain. This protein is preferably expressed in yeast, more preferably in Pichia pastoris. Efficient expression is possible using a method for producing mRNA encoding said Plasmodium AMA-1 ectodomain in a yeast cell, comprising providing said yeast cell with a nucleic acid encoding said Plasmodium AMA-1 ectodomain, said nucleic acid being modified to utilize said yeast's codon usage. Preferably, at least one putative yeast polyadenylation consensus sequence in said nucleic acid has been modified. More preferably, also at least one site in said protein that is generally glycosylated by eukaryotic expression systems, has been removed. |
